Compass Minerals (NYSE: CMP) is a leading global provider of essential minerals focused on safely delivering where and when it matters to help solve nature’s challenges for customers and communities. The company’s salt products help keep roadways safe during winter weather and are used in numerous other consumer, industrial, chemical and agricultural applications. Its plant nutrition products help improve the quality and yield of crops, while supporting sustainable agriculture. Additionally, the company is pursuing development of a sustainable lithium brine resource to support the North American battery market and is a minority owner of Fortress North America, a next-generation fire retardant company. Compass Minerals operates 12 production and packaging facilities with nearly 2,000 employees throughout the U.S., Canada and the U.K.

The Goderich Mine is located 1,800 feet under Lake Huron on the shores of Goderich, Ontario. It is the largest underground salt mine in the world and has been operating since 1959. This location employs over 500 people and annually produces 6.5 million tons of highway de-icing salt and chemical salt. It is transports product to customers around the Great Lakes and along the St. Lawrence Seaway via vessel, rail and roads. The salt is also used to make plastics, detergents, disinfectants, and other important products.
